Description : | It is a sepia toned photograph of diesel engines at a train station. The engines are in the center of the photograph with 'CN' inscribed on the side of the engine in the foreground. There is a white building in the background and power lines running through the top of the picture. |
Commentaires : | Diesel locomotives are trains where the prime mover is a diesel engine. The diesel engine came to replace locomotive steam engines. The diesel engine eventually evolved to include the dual usage of both diesel fuel and electricity in many countries around the world in the early twentieth century. |
